|⏳ HEALTH INSURANCE AGENCY |⏳ INSURANCE ENROLLMENT KEY DATES |⏳ MEDICARE PLANS: Annual Enrollment Period (AEP): October 15 – December 7 each year. During this time, you can switch to a different Medicare plan. Initial Enrollment Period (IEP): Around your 65th birthday. |⏳ INDIVIDUAL & FAMILY ACA MARKETPLACE PLANS: Generally November 1 – January 15 for the following year’s coverage. December 15: Deadline for coverage to start January 1. January 1: Coverage begins for those who enrolled by the December 15 deadline. January 15: The final deadline to enroll for coverage that typically begins February 1. |⏳ EMPLOYER SPONSORED PLANS: Enrollment periods are set by your employer and often occur in the fall. |⏳ MEDICAID & CHILDREN’S HEALTH INSURANCE PROGRAM (CHIP): You can enroll at any time of the year. |⏳ SPECIAL ENROLLMENT PERIODS (SEPs): You may qualify for an SEP outside the regular Open Enrollment Period if you have certain qualifying life events, such as getting married, having a baby, or losing other health coverage. |⏳ DON’T WAIT! Because I’m an “Insurance Specialist“. An “insurance specialist” is a broad term encompassing insurance agents and insurance brokers, but the key difference lies in who the agent represents versus who the broker represents.

An “insurance agent” works directly for an insurance company, selling their specific policies to clients.

An “insurance broker” acts as an independent intermediary, comparing policies from multiple companies to find the best fit for their client’s needs, essentially representing the client rather than the insurance company.

Baker County is a rural county located in the northeastern part of Florida, United States, bordering the Georgia state line.

Area code: 904

Elevation: 128 ft (39 m)

Zip Codes: 32040, 32063, 32072, 32087

Population (2026): 30,891 (Projected)

GPS: Latitude: 30.4105 Longitude: -82.1894

An Overview of Baker County, Florida

Baker County is a historic, predominantly rural landscape in Northeast Florida, serving as a peaceful gateway between the Jacksonville metropolitan area and the natural wilderness of the Okefenokee Swamp. Established in 1861 and named after Confederate Senator James McNair Baker, the county is deeply rooted in timber, turpentine, and agriculture. It is most famously known as the site of the Battle of Olustee, the largest Civil War battle fought in Florida. While the county seat of Macclenny offers small-town charm and growing commercial corridors along Interstate 10, the vast majority of the region remains a sanctuary of pine flatwoods and cypress swamps. Its strategic location offers residents a quiet, country lifestyle, just 40 minutes from the urban amenities and Atlantic beaches of Jacksonville.

Key Statistics and Economic Overview

Baker County’s demographics reflect a growing, conservative, and family-oriented community with a strong emphasis on traditional industries and regional connectivity.

  • Population & Demographics: With a projected population of nearly 31,000, Baker County is experiencing steady growth as families seek out its lower density and community-focused environment. The median age is approximately 38 years, reflecting a younger demographic compared to Florida’s coastal retirement hubs. The population is primarily White (78%), with a significant African American community (11%) and a growing number of multi-racial residents.
  • Economic Profile: The local economy is traditionally anchored by forestry and ornamental horticulture, though it has increasingly become a “bedroom community” for the Jacksonville labor market. A significant portion of the workforce commutes outside the county for roles in healthcare, logistics, and government. The median household income is approximately $79,836, and the county maintains a competitive cost of living that is notably lower than the Florida state average.
  • Housing and Lifestyle: Baker County has an exceptionally high homeownership rate of approximately 84.5%. The housing market consists primarily of single-family detached homes and a significant percentage of mobile homes on large, multi-acre lots. The lifestyle centers on “Old Florida” outdoor traditions—hunting, fishing, and community festivals—maintained by its expansive public lands and riverfront features.

Top Places for Visitors to Explore in Baker County

While Baker County is cherished for its rural privacy, its landscape provides immediate access to some of Northeast Florida’s most significant natural and historical sites.

  • Osceola National Forest: Covering over 200,000 acres, this federally protected forest is a haven for hikers, hunters, and campers. It features the Florida National Scenic Trail and Ocean Pond, a popular spot for boating and fishing.
  • Olustee Battlefield Historic State Park: This site commemorates the 1864 battle that halted Union advances into the Florida interior. Every February, it hosts one of the largest Civil War re-enactments in the United States.
  • Heritage Park Village: Located in Macclenny, this living history museum features a cluster of 20 historic buildings and museums, including a 1924 train depot and an 1837 log blockhouse, preserving the county’s pioneer heritage.
  • St. Marys Shoals Park: This 2,568-acre park along the St. Marys River offers white sandy banks and tea-stained waters. It is a premier destination for ATV enthusiasts on the west side and quiet hikers or horse riders on the east.
  • John M. Bethea State Forest: Bordering the Okefenokee Swamp, this 37,000-acre forest provides a vital wildlife corridor for Florida black bears and offers primitive camping and miles of multi-use trails through dense river swamps.
  • Macclenny Train Depot: A restored centerpiece of the city’s downtown, the depot serves as a reminder of the railroad’s role in the county’s development and is a popular spot for local trivia buffs and photographers.
